Population Balance Planning for Metropolitan Area Network (MAN) in North of Iran in the 1400 Horizon

Abstract
This paper aimed to study the process of changes in Metropolitan Area Network (MAN) in north of Iran during the last 50 years. The current study tried to determine the most appropriate and standardized number of population in urban areas and to find out how population balance may be kept in one area. This study is an analytic-descriptive research. With the help of population of population estimation of northern cities dated to 1400, This research made an attempt to plan the population standard up to 1400 horizon. This research also aimed to design a plan for increase or decrease of the rate of urban population growth to make a spatial balance in northern metropolitan areas. To this end, adjustment rank-size model suited to entropy rate of metropolitan areas is being designed. The results show that the Entropy rate in those urban areas during the treatment is not being in balance and is decreased from 0.782 in 1335 to 0.769 in 1390.The most irregularities in metropolitan areas are observed in cities with more than 100 population. During the last 55 years population recession in cities with over 5000 people is shown as 1.267, negatively. With the current population growth based on rank size model northern metropolitan areas over 50000 people in number have the population fraction.
